Training Course Overview

Multiphase Flowmetering Training Course provides a comprehensive understanding of measuring oil, gas, and water flow in complex production systems. Traditionally, multiphase flow measurement relied on separating each phase before measurement. However, advancements in multiphase flow metering technologies now enable accurate measurement using a single integrated system.

This training course explores the evolution, application, and performance of multiphase flow meters (MFM) in the oil and gas industry. It examines both established and emerging technologies used to measure flow rates, along with supporting instruments for pressure, temperature, and phase fraction analysis.

Participants will gain insights into the advantages and limitations of various metering systems, focusing on real operational challenges such as accuracy, reliability, and field application. The course also reviews practical experiences and future trends, helping professionals make informed decisions about implementing multiphase flow measurement systems for production optimization and allocation.

Course Content

Day 1

Multiphase Flow Metering Principles

  • Fluid and Gas Laws; Equations and Applications
  • Fundamentals of flow measurement systems
  • Multiphase Flow Metering Fundamentals
  • Categories of Instruments
  • Possible Combinations of Instruments
  • Options for Measurement
Day 2

Types of Flowmeters

  • Differential Pressure
  • Positive Displacement
  • Inferential, Turbine
  • Oscillatory, Vortex Shedding
  • Magnetic
  • Ultrasonic
  • Mass Flow RateMeasurements, Coriolis
Day 3

Key Multiphase Flow Metering Techniques and Current Status and Limitation of Multiphase Flow Metering

  • Density Measurement
  • Velocity Measurement
  • Momentum Flux Measurement
  • Mass Flux Measurement
  • Multiphase Flow Metering Capabilities
  • What can Multiphase Flow Metering Really Do?
  • Required Accuracy and Regulations
Day 4

Wet Gas Metering /Heavy Oil Metering Applications

  • Why Wet Gas?
  • Critical Review of Wet Gas Definitions Applications
  • Definitions of Heavy Oil for Metering Applications
  • Issues Related to Metering Heavy Oils
  • Issues Related to Metering Wet Gas
Day 5

Meter Calibration and Additional Multiphase Flow Metering Solutions

  • Proving Systems, Displacement Provers, Small Volume type Displacement Provers (SVP)
  • Meter Factor Trend Charts
  • Magnetic Resonance
  • Virtual Metering
  • Choke Valves
